Laura Ludwig

Laura Ludwig ( born January 13, 1986 in Berlin ) is a German beach volleyball player. She had been twice European champion and five times German champion.

As a beach volleyball player Ludwig has been active since 1999. First she played with Jana Köhler. The duo was founded in 2003 World and European Champion in the U18 age group. On 15 May 2004, she joined Sara Goller a new duo that gollerplusludwig marketed under the name and since November 1, 2005 was one of Hertha BSC. Trained by Olaf Kortmann young ladies celebrated the first joint success with the third place at the U23 European Championship 2004 in Brno. The first participation in the "big" European Timmendorfer beach ended with rank 25 In August 2004, Louis became career in jeopardy, as they suffered a stroke in training. At the next European Junior Championships 2005 in Mysłowice Goller / Ludwig Silver outdated. In the same year the Nationalduo Ascended women third in the German Championship and took were in Berlin for the first time at a World Cup finals ( 17th). In 2006 she established finally settled in the German elite. They won the U23 European Championships in St. Pölten, took part in the World Tour, where they reached fifth place in Acapulco, and were fourth at the European Championships in The Hague. In the final against Rieke Brink - Abeler and Hella Jurich they won the German championship. The following year they continued their ascent. At the World Championships in Gstaad, there was only enough for 17th place, but at the European Championships in Valencia, they reached the final. They also won at the FIVB World Tour tournaments the silver medal in Espinho and the bronze medal in Klagenfurt, reached the fourth place in Stavanger and fifth place in Marseille. Laura Ludwig was also awarded the "Most Improved Player of the Year" of the FIVB 2007. Goller / Ludwig defended their national title this year in the final against Helke Claasen and Antje Röder. The biggest success of her career so far achieved by the two - choice Hamburg by winning the 2008 European Championship in their current place of residence. Shortly before, they had already secured qualification for the Olympic Games in Beijing. There, they were separated in the second round after a three-set defeat against the Austrians Doris and Stefanie Schwaiger from. In the German Cup in 2008 they won their third consecutive national title.
